Yu-Gi-Oh! The Sacred Cards is a role-playing video game developed and published by Konami. It was released in 2003 for Game Boy Advance. The game loosely follows the Battle City story arc of the anime and manga series, with adjustments to allow the player to act the part of a major character and participate all the way into the Battle City Finals. The game features over 900 cards to collect and various opponents to beat.
